About The Position

Rinvio is hiring an Electrical Automation Manager for industrial controls leadership, automation strategy, electrical systems support, and reliability improvement work in the Wilton, Iowa area. This is a full-time industrial leadership/project support role with a schedule that may vary by site needs. The position involves leading plant-wide automation architecture, controls strategy, and electrical systems support, while also managing or coordinating teams that support PLCs, drives, instrumentation, SCADA systems, and electrical reliability. The role includes overseeing capital projects, upgrades, commissioning, controls standardization, and system improvement efforts, as well as troubleshooting complex electrical and automation failures and supporting root cause analysis. A key aspect of this role is driving reliability through predictive maintenance, system optimization, and practical controls improvements. The manager will work professionally with operations, maintenance, engineering, and project stakeholders.
